Ensuring a safe and secure environment is essential in any area. Common spaces, particularly those with vulnerable populations, require extra attention to minimize potential risks. One often overlooked aspect is the design of notice boards.

Conventional notice boards can pose a serious risk due to their exposed fasteners and mounting components. These elements can become items that may be used for self-harm, creating a unsafe situation.

  • To address this concern, anti-ligature notice boards have been created. These specialized boards feature strong materials and creative designs to eliminate potential hanging points.
  • Robustly attached with tamper-proof components, these boards prevent the use of ropes for self-harm.
  • Additionally, anti-ligature notice boards are often constructed for easy cleaning and maintenance, eliminating the risk of infection.

Selecting anti-ligature notice boards demonstrates a dedication to creating a safe and inclusive environment for all.
